VMware Enterprise Mobility Mgmt System Enters FedRAMP In-Process Stage

VMwareLogoA VMware subsidiary has completed an application for the in-process stage of the Federal Risk and Authorization Management Program in an effort to achieve full FedRAMP-compliant status for its enterprise mobility management system.

VMware AirWatch said Thursday it is working with the FedRAMP program office and the U.S. Census Bureau to receive an “Authority to Operate,” which would facilitate the deployment of the cloud-based EMM system at federal agencies.

The company previously received the Defense Information Systems Agency Security Technical Implementation Guide certification for AirWatch MDM Software 6.5, which indicates that the system is fit for use across Defense Department networks.
